3. CONTENT DESCRIPTION

Theory
1. THE CELL. The cell as the structural and functional unit of live. The cell theory.
2. CELLULAR MEMBRANES. Structural and functional model of the cell membrane.
3. NUCLEUS AND NUCLEOLUS. Structure and function.
4. RIBOSOMES AND PROTEIN SYNTHESIS. Ribosomes as the structural basis of protein synthesis.
5. ENDOMEMBRANE SYSTEMS. The endoplasmic reticulum (smooth and rough). Golgi complex. Lysosomes. Vacuoles.
6. MITOCHONDRIA, PLASTIDS and PEROXISOMES. The structural basis of energetic metabolism.
7. CYTOSKELETON. Centrioles. Microfilaments. Intermediate filaments. Cilli. Flagella.
8. THE CELL CYCLE. Concept and regulation.
9. ANIMAL EMBRYOGENESIS. The origin of tissues. Embrionic sheets.
10. AN INTRODUCTION TO ANIMAL TISSUES. Epithelial, connective, muscular and nervous tissue
11. NERVOUS SYSTEM AND SENSORY ORGANS. An overview of the nervous system. Cell types. Nerves. The synapse.
12. MUSCULAR AND SKELETAL SYSTEM. Cartilage and bones. Osification. Muscular histology.
13. CIRCULATORY AND LYMPHOID SYSTEM. General organization, microscopical structure and function of vessels.
14. ENDOCRINE SYSTEM. General organization and microscopical structure.
15. DIGESTIVE SYSTEM. General organization and microscopical structure.
16. RESPIRATORY SYSTEM. General organization and microscopical structure.
17. EXCRETORY SYSTEM. General organization and microscopical structure.
18. REPRODUCTIVE SYSTEM. General organization and microscopical structure.
19. TEGUMENTS. General organization and microscopical structure.
20. PLANT EMBRYOGENESIS. The origin of plant tissues.
21. AN INTRODUCTION TO PLANT HISTOLOGY. General organization and microscopical structure of plant tissues.
22. PLANT ORGANS. General organization and microscopical structure.

Practical sessions
Session 1. The optical microscope. Basic staining of tissues.
Session 2. Cellular organelles. Vacuoles, chromoplasts, amyloplasts and crystalline inclusions.
Session 3. Staining plant tissues and organs.
Session 4. Staining the Golgi apparatus. Histochemistry of the nucleus and nucleolus.
Session 5. Staining collagen. Spectrophotometric quantification.
Session 6. The histology of the nervous system. Microscopical examination of tissue sections.
Session 7. Microscopical examination of muscle.
Session 8. Microscopical examination of bones. Ossification.
Session 9. Microscopical examination of vessels (circulatory system).
Session 10. Microscopical examination of lymphoid organs.
Session 11. Microscopical examination of endocrine organs.
Session 12. Microscopical examination of the gastrointestinal tract I.
Session 13. Microscopical examination of the gastrointestinal tract II.
Session 14. Microscopical examination of the respiratory system.
Session 15. Microscopical examination of the excretory system.
Session 16. Microscopical examination of the reproductive system.
Session 17. Microscopical examination of teguments.
Session 18. Microscopical examination of plant root.
Session 19. Microscopical examination of plant stem.
Session 20. Microscopical examination of plant leaves.
Session 21. Microscopical examination of plant embryo and reproductive structures.

4. COURSE DESCRIPTION AND TEACHING METHODOLOGY

Lab sessions including wet-lab procedures in Cellular Biology and Histology, and diagnosis of histological sections. Seminars: Seven reports focused on given issues of the program contents using web based multimedia approaches with on-line assessments. On-line tutorials.

Students with special educational needs should contact the Student Attention Service (Servicio de Atención y Ayudas al Estudiante) in order to receive the appropriate academic support

5. ASSESSMENT METHODOLOGY

Three continuous assessments of the theoretical contents, with a possible additional assessment in June to those students with a final mark under 5 (over 10) at any of them. Continuous assessment of the practical contents and seminars, with a final written presentation. Assesment of the microscopical examination of tissue sections. Practical sessions are mandatory.
